Web7 feb. 2024 · How many lifeboats are needed on a cruise ship? Regulations require each side of cruise ships have enough lifeboats to accommodate 37.5% of the total number of persons on board (passengers and crew), 75% in total. Inflatable or rigid liferafts must accommodate the remaining 25% of passengers and crew. WebHey sailors,Today we are taking a look inside a lifeboat onboard The Valiant Lady cruise ship. The … cloncurry ambulanceWeb10 dec. 2009 · The largest cruise ship in the world, Oasis of the Seas, now has the added distinction of carrying the world’s largest lifeboats. Each CRV55 catamaran lifeboat can carry up to 370 people on two levels and weighs 44 tonnes fully loaded.
